首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在数据表中单击按钮时显示列

是指在一个数据表中,当用户单击某个按钮时,会显示该数据表中的某些列。

这个功能可以通过前端开发来实现。前端开发是指开发网页或移动应用的技术,可以使用HTML、CSS和JavaScript等编程语言来实现。在前端开发中,可以使用按钮元素来创建一个按钮,并使用JavaScript编写事件处理函数,当用户单击按钮时,触发事件处理函数。

在事件处理函数中,可以通过后端开发来获取数据表中的列。后端开发是指开发服务器端应用程序的技术,可以使用各种编程语言和框架来实现。在后端开发中,可以使用数据库查询语言(如SQL)来查询数据表,并将查询结果返回给前端。

为了实现在数据表中单击按钮时显示列的功能,可以按照以下步骤进行操作:

  1. 前端开发:创建一个按钮元素,并编写事件处理函数。<button id="showColumnsButton">显示列</button>document.getElementById("showColumnsButton").addEventListener("click", function() { // 在这里编写获取数据表列的代码 });
    • HTML代码示例:
    • JavaScript代码示例:
  2. 后端开发:编写接口或路由来处理前端发送的请求,并查询数据表中的列。const express = require("express"); const app = express();
    • 例如,使用Node.js和Express框架来创建一个简单的后端接口:

app.get("/api/tableColumns", function(req, res) {

代码语言:txt
复制
   // 在这里编写查询数据表列的代码
代码语言:txt
复制
   // 将查询结果返回给前端

});

app.listen(3000, function() {

代码语言:txt
复制
   console.log("Server is running on port 3000");

});

代码语言:txt
复制
  1. 数据库操作:使用数据库查询语言(如SQL)来查询数据表中的列。SELECT column_name FROM information_schema.columns WHERE table_name = 'your_table_name';
    • 例如,使用MySQL数据库来查询数据表列:
  2. 将查询结果返回给前端:在后端接口中将查询结果以JSON格式返回给前端。app.get("/api/tableColumns", function(req, res) { // 在这里编写查询数据表列的代码 const columns = ["column1", "column2", "column3"]; // 假设查询结果为这些列 res.json(columns); });
    • 例如,使用Express框架的res.json()方法来返回JSON数据:

通过以上步骤,当用户在前端页面中单击按钮时,会触发事件处理函数,发送请求到后端接口,后端接口会查询数据表中的列,并将查询结果返回给前端,实现在数据表中单击按钮时显示列的功能。

对于这个功能的应用场景,可以是在一个数据管理系统中,用户可以通过单击按钮来选择显示哪些列,以便更好地查看和分析数据。

腾讯云相关产品和产品介绍链接地址: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券